Force Contracting Services are looking for an experienced Site Manager to join a major Battery Energy Storage System (BESS) project in Kilmarnock.

The project is due to commence in mid-September 2026 and is expected to run for approximately 2 years, with a significant civil engineering package.

The successful candidate will have a strong civil engineering background, relevant experience working on BESS sites, and be confident managing day-to-day site operations.

Scope of Works:

  • Enabling works
  • Site preparation
  • Earthworks
  • Drainage
  • Access roads
  • Hardstanding
  • Equipment foundations
  • Fencing foundations
  • Ducting and trenching
  • Reinstatement
  • All associated civil works required to provide a complete and operational BESS site
